Advanced Innovative Manufacturing (AIM) is seeking a highly skilled CNC Machinist 3/5 axis / CMM Specialist to join our team. The ideal candidate will have experience with industry-leading CNC milling, turning, and multi-axis machines. This role is critical to ensuring the precision and efficiency of our manufacturing processes, particularly in low-batch, high-mix production runs.

Responsibilities:

  • Set up the Mazak Variaxis i-500, Doosan DNM 6700 Fanuc-controlled, CNC Lathe DMG 2500/700 new with CELOS (MAPPS V) to produce component parts, from basic to complex, for low-batch, high-mix production runs.
  • Create or modify basic CNC programs using G & M code.
  • Operate machines according to the daily production plan to produce parts.
  • Perform self-inspections of repeat work using appropriate inspection tools.
  • Conduct regular Total Productive Maintenance (TPM) on machinery.
  • Report production issues and defects to the Team Lead and production engineering team.
  • Assist with continuous improvement initiatives to enhance production efficiency.
  • Monitor and document operational performance, providing feedback to the Team Lead.
  • Foster effective working relationships with peers and support teams.
  • Maintain quality standards by adhering to the quality management system.
  • Follow all company Environmental, Health, and Safety (EH&S) and compliance guidelines.
  • Ensure a clean and organized workspace by adhering to housekeeping, 5S, and FOD rules.

Professional Skills and Qualifications:

  • Proficiency in operating various CNC milling and turning machinery.
  • Strong understanding of Fanuc or Mazatrol control systems.
  • Extensive knowledge of machine tooling and inspection measuring equipment (CMM QCT Quantum is a plus).
  • Excellent attention to detail with the ability to produce high-quality components.
  • Ability to read and interpret complex engineering drawings and data.
  • Cad / Cam (Fusion / SolidWorks is a plus)
